core.match has been alpha for about two years.
I've been itching to use it in real projects for a long time, but with the alpha status, I've been reluctant to trust that it has been vetted for correctness.
What aspects are preventing core.match from being ready for prime-time?

AOT issue and lots of bugs. I've picked it up again and spent a quite a bit of time recently re-familiarizing and refactoring the code. Hopefully we're not too far off from a real 0.2.0 release, which to be honest will still mean alpha status - but expect more documentation, faster response on tickets, and a code base that is more inviting to contribution.
